Output ea34bb3cc2dc4e75b347eabf08116f83a54d40895a348ad0814b25040d73e629:14

value
870579
script pubkey
OP_0 OP_PUSHBYTES_20 07643c37524bb41e4e82ce4fdf0ceb32ff1dcb1c
address
bc1qqajrcd6jfw6pun5zee8a7r8txtl3mjcu6ekwqr
transaction
ea34bb3cc2dc4e75b347eabf08116f83a54d40895a348ad0814b25040d73e629
confirmations
213888
spent
true